Output 2d75ecc5f8d144d458895ecb6ca053bc653413caf958ac9cbdda022a84457517:2

value
133402705
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43554ce663c740de92acd9918b5f5e1451a8de26 OP_EQUAL
address
ME3Bh4JtgycdoMSnwzuskFpUgfpjE7oC2v
transaction
2d75ecc5f8d144d458895ecb6ca053bc653413caf958ac9cbdda022a84457517
spent
true